The freuquency of tuning forks A and B are respectively `3%` more and `2%` less than the frequency of tuning fork `C`. When A and B are simultaneously excited, 5 beats per second are produced. Then the frequency of the tuning fork `A` (in Hz)` Is

A

`98`

B

`100`

C

`103`

D

`105`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
C

Let frequency of `C : x`
`f_(A) =1.03x, f_(B) =0.98x`
`1.03x - 0.98x = 5 rArr x = 100 Hz`
`f_(A) = 1.03x = 103 Hz`
